Diagnosis Item
13: Diagnose when the M.U.T.-III cannot receive the data sent by inverter.
caution
When servicing
a CAN bus line, earth yourself by touching a metal object such as an unpainted water pipe. If
you fail to do, a component connected to the CAN bus line may be broken.
FUNCTION The diagnostic result demonstrates that "the M.U.T.-III cannot receive the sent data from
the inverter" when the M.U.T.-III checks the periodically sent data from each ECU.
TROUBLE JUDGEMENT CONDITIONS M.U.T.-III judges the trouble when the periodically sent data from inverter cannot be
received.
PROBABLE CAUSES
Damaged harness wires and connectors
Power supply circuit malfunction of the inverter
Malfunction of the inverter
STEP 1. Connector check: C-103 joint
connector (CAN2), E-06 inverter connector and C-102 intermediate connector
caution
The strand end of the twist wire should be within 10 cm from
the connector. For details refer to .
When checking the joint connector, ensure that its wiring harness side and its short pins
are not damaged.Q.
Is the check result normal? Go to Step 2 Repair the defective connector. Replace the joint connector as necessary.
STEP 2. Resistance measurement at C-103 joint connector (CAN2) and
C-102 intermediate connector.
caution
A digital multimeter should be used. For details refer to .
caution
The test wiring harness should be used. For details refer
to .
(1)Disconnect the joint connector (CAN2) and the MCU connector, and measure at the
wiring harness side.
(2)Turn the electric motor switch to the LOCK (OFF) position.
(3)
caution
When measuring the resistance, disconnect the negative auxiliary
battery terminal. For details refer to .
Ensure that the negative auxiliary battery terminal is disconnected.
(4)Continuity between C-103 joint connector (CAN2) terminal No.6 and C-102 intermediate connector
terminal No.5OK: Continuity (2 Ω or less)
(5)Continuity between C-103 joint connector (CAN2) terminal No.17 and C-102 intermediate
connector terminal No.16OK: Continuity (2 Ω or less)
caution
Strictly observe the specified wiring harness repair procedure.
For details refer to .
Q.
Is the check result normal? <All the resistances measure 2 Ω or less> Go to Step
3. <Either or all of the resistances measure more than 2 Ω> Repair
the wiring harness between joint connector (CAN2) and the inverter connector.
STEP 3. Resistance measurement at E-06 inverter connector.
caution
A digital multimeter should be used. For details refer to .
caution
The test wiring harness should be used. For details refer
to .
(1)Disconnect the intermediate connector and the inverter connector, and measure at
the wiring harness side.
(2)Turn the electric motor switch to the LOCK (OFF) position.
(3)
caution
When measuring the resistance, disconnect the negative auxiliary
battery terminal. For details refer to .
Ensure that the negative auxiliary battery terminal is disconnected.
(4)Continuity between C-102 intermediate connector terminal No.5 and E-06 inverter connector
terminal No.3OK: Continuity (2 Ω or less)
(5)Continuity between C-102 intermediate connector terminal No.16 and E-06 inverter connector
terminal No.8OK: Continuity (2 Ω or less)
caution
Strictly observe the specified wiring harness repair procedure.
For details refer to .
Q.
Is the check result normal? <All the resistances measure 2 Ω or less> Go to Step
4. <Either or all of the resistances measure more than 2 Ω> Repair
the wiring harness between intermediate connector and the inverter connector.
STEP 4. Resistance measurement at E-06 inverter connector.
danger
Carry out the check on the high-voltage circuit while reading
carefully the precautions on handling a high-voltage vehicle. Refer to .
danger
Wear the specified protection equipment during the check.
caution
A digital multimeter should be used. For details refer to .
(1)Remove the inverter, and measure at the equipment side.
(2)Resistance between E-06 inverter connector terminal Nos.3 and 8OK: 1 kΩ or more Q.
Is the check result normal? <1 kΩ or more> Power supply to the inverter may be
suspected. Diagnose the inverter. Refer to . <Less than 1 kΩ > Replace the inverter and register
the ID codes (Refer to GROUP 54A, Immobilizer system - On-vehicles service ).
